CHILD'S PLAY
By: Vanessa Sgroi
"You can't run, Dean. You can't hide."
Dean ran anyway, breath sawing painfully in and out of his lungs. The little girl's voice was reminiscent of kid-Lilith's all those years ago. But it was sharper, more sibilant.
"Silly boy," the little girl giggled, "this is like the best game of hide and seek ever. But I. Will. Always. Find. YOU."
The staccato warning beat against Dean's ears. He turned corner after corner, seeking light but finding only a deepening darkness.
"Come out, come out, wherever you are..." she sang.
And then she was there. In front of him. Behind him. Beside him. Reaching. Touching.
"Dean?"
Dean screamed as her touch burned.
She giggled, pulled him closer. "You can't get away from me, Dean!"
"DEAN!"
The older Winchester came awake with a start, a howl trapped in his throat. Strong hands were clamped on each shoulder and he fought against the restraint.
"Whoa, Dean! It's me. It's Sam!"
Sam's words finally penetrated the fog. He slumped and moaned then slowly sat.
"Must've been some nightmare!"
Dean grimaced. "Yeah, yeah—nightmare. Just a nightmare." But he had a feeling it might just be more than that.
FIN
